Establishing a Good Bedtime Routine: Tips for Struggling Parents

Crafting a consistent bedtime routine can sometimes feel overwhelming for parents, especially when children resist the idea of settling down for the night. However, establishing a calming routine is a key element in promoting healthy sleep habits and ensuring that children wake refreshed and ready for the day ahead. Start by creating a predictable sequence of activities—such as a warm bath, storytime, and gentle light dimming—that signals to your child that bedtime is approaching. Remember, patience is essential; by providing a nurturing environment, you can help your child feel secure as they prepare for sleep.

When mishaps occur, such as children waking up in the middle of the night or feeling anxious about sleeping alone, it’s important to approach the situation with kindness and understanding. Reassure your child that it’s okay to feel scared or have trouble sleeping, but gently encourage them to return to their own bed. Consider using a nightlight or introducing a comforting object, like a stuffed animal, to help alleviate fears. You can also establish a “return to bed” ritual, using calm words and a soft tone to guide them back to their sleeping space. Remember, consistency is key—over time, this will create an environment where children feel secure enough to sleep independently.

The Importance of Play in Children Growth and Learning

By: Ashley Lindo

Play is often viewed as a simple pastime for children, but it is actually a fundamental component of their growth and development. Through play, children explore their environment, develop critical thinking skills, and enhance their creativity. Whether it be imaginative, physical, or social play, these interactions can help promote a number of behavioral skills. Cooperating with others, and expressing their emotions are some of the few benefits that come out of play. A Brief Overview on Key Developmental Milestones for Children

By: Ashley Lindo

During the early years of life, children undergo remarkable growth and development across various domains. These include physical, cognitive, social, and emotional aspects. Generally, by the age of one, infants begin to crawl, babble, and exhibit attachment to caregivers. As they approach their second birthday, toddlers typically master walking, begin to form simple sentences, and engage in parallel play with peers. By age three, they often show improved motor skills, can follow simple instructions, and start to express a range of emotions. Keep in mind, not all children will align within this timeframe.
